Adding a samba smb printer red hat enterprise linux 6. In addition to covering microsofts active directory implementation, kerberos. It details steps for a best practices method of setting up servers, kerberos software, conversion of legacy systems, and answers frequently asked questions. Select the printer mitprint from a print dialog box or the command line. Using samba to print to a windows print server with kerberos authentication. Kerberos is an authentication standard that can be used in a mixed environment, with windows domains which are also kerberos realms coexisting with unixmit kerberos realms. Cups allows you to use a key distribution center kdc for authentication on your local cups server and when printing to a remote authenticated queue. If no errors occur the installation and configuration of kerberos has been successful. Normally, when you print a job, it is sent directly to the printer.
Hi, we areconfiguring the sso between the windows ad and the sapgui using kerberos in one of our ap servers. To be able to add a new printer by using the cups web ui, you must authenticate. This assumes that your machine has a keytab and it will. Configuring cups for kerberos authentication roughlea. System center operations manager version 1801 and later communicates with unix and linux computers using the secure shell ssh protocol and web services for management wsmanagement. Kerberos support exists for cygwin, but might not be in the standard package set installed by default. For example, windows servers use kerberos as the primary authentication mechanism, working in conjunction with active directory to maintain centralized. On suse linux, setting up the kerberos client is straightforward. What linux distro are you using and what have you tried. It also covers the installation and configuration of printer drivers on the print server as well as the printer setup on a windows 2000 client. Cups printing from adintegrated workstation to adprint. Open up the pdf document and go to the print button, select printer if you have more than one and away you go. In a nutshell basically, kerberos comes down to just this. How to use kerberos authentication in a mixed windows and.
Never had an issue printing pdf s in linux they are one of the easiest items to print. Similarly, if the system is based on rpms, read the red hat install instructions. In fact, kerberos could be compared to some supreme service that tells others. How to get windows xp to authenticate against kerberos or. Kerberos server help office equipment, office printing. The definitive guide covers both major implementations of kerberos for unix and linux.
How do you get windows xp as a client to authenticate against kerberos or heimdal where the os is either ubuntu, freebsd or openbsd. Set up pharos as an lpr network printer on ubuntu your username on your computer must match your mit kerberos username for this option to work. Kerberos was developed with authentication in mind, and not authorization or accounting. Kerberos kerberos is an authentication protocol and a software suite implementing this protocol. Your kerberos tickets are stored within the linux kernel keyring. These instructions are to be used as a guide for setting up a linux clientserver system red hat or suse with kerberos support. Use this page to configure your kerberos server settings. This essentially requires us to create a user account, with the same name as that of our linux host, associate it with one or more serviceprincipalname and then create keytab files that map the encrypted credentials of the user linux host, such that the credentials may be used in kerberos environments. Debians packages try to do most of the configuration for you. All setuprelated questions should be directed to suse or red hat. This section discusses the gssapi mechanism, in particular, kerberos v5 and how this works in conjunction with the sun one directory server 5. Gssapi authentication and kerberos v5 defining directory. The linux host has been joined to the ad, and i can access shares on it from the.
Here are some general hints for installing and configuring kerberos on another unix system for which we dont have specific instructions. As promised in my earlier post entitled kerberos for haters, ive assembled the simplest possible guide to get kerberos up an running on two centos 5 servers. This tutorial describes how to install a linux print server with cups. This is kept in ram and is not written out to disk.
Yaksha sesame a network security project of the european community. The following are required to use kerberos with cups. When you type kinit, you acquire a kerberos ticketgranting ticket tgt which allows you to acquire other kerberos tickets for services such as printing. A commonly found description for kerberos is a secure, single sign on, trusted third party. When firewalls acts a solution to address the intrusion from the external networks, kerberos usually used to address the intrusion and other security problems within the network. The kerberoshaters guide to installing kerberos major. While this topic probably can not be explained to a 5 yearold and be understood, this is my attempt at defragmenting documentation with some visual aids and digestible language. Applications modified in this way are considered to be kerberos aware, or kerberized. The linux journal provides an article that summarises the benefits of using printer classes in cups to ease the complexity of managing printers within large organisations. Users in one realm can access resources in the other, through the implementation of twoway trusts and account mapping. Kerberos authentication support for unix and linux computers. Command line printing with a samba printer requiring authentication.
The current version of kerberos is version 5 which is called as krb5. Ms windows 9598nt2000xp all posix linuxbsdunixlike oses. Check that the kerberos sevrer is started, then try to get a ticket from a user that exists in the base here, we use hnelson, which is a user we created for test purposes. To implement the kerberos, we need to have the centralized authentication service running on server. Samba printer user names and passwords are stored in the printer server as unencrypted files readable by root and the linux printing daemon, lpd. Your kerberos tickets are stored within the linux kernel. All mit kerberos account holders can print with pharos.
There is a full transcript of a kerberos kdc installation in the openafsclient package as the first part of a full installation transcript of openafs, but the basic steps are. How to get windows xp to authenticate against kerberos or heimdal. When a user on a kerberosaware network logs into his workstation, his principal is sent to the kdc as part of a request for a ticketgetting ticket or tgt from the authentication server. How to configure linux to authenticate using kerberos. The feature is an optional set of hostname lists that can be specified for a company, giving more finegrained control over which active directory servers are queried by oracle vdi.
Everything works wonderfully file share access, adbased authentication except for printing to ad print shares using cups. Configuring printing red hat enterprise linux 8 red. The version of ssh that comes with major linux distributions and solaris 10 is kerberosaware. Pdf, slides pdf variants and derivatives of kerberos. Kerberos basics kerberos is an authentication protocol implemented on project athena at mit athena provides an open network computing environment each user has complete control of its workstation the workstations can not be trusted completely to identify its users to the network services kerberos acted as a third party. Kerberos infrastructure howto linux documentation project. This page contains citations and references to information about kerberos and related systems. This document describes the design and configuration of a kerberos infrastructure for handling authentication with gnulinux. Browse other questions tagged linux windowsxp authentication kerberos bsd or ask your own. Use these steps to configure red hat enterprise linux 5 and suse 1011 with nfsv4 and kerberos support.
Kerberos can be used to authenticate users accessing a remote cups server. This document describes how to configure cups to use kerberos authentication and provides links to the mit help pages for configuring kerberos on your systems and. You can use network storage devices or email to a windows person. For some applications, this can be quite problematic due to the size of the application or its design.
Kerberos server must share a secret key with each server and every server is registered with the kerberos server. How to configure linux to authenticate using kerberos posted by jarrod on june 15, 2016 leave a comment 24 go to comments kerberos is an authentication protocol that can provide secure network login or sso for various services over a nonsecure network. Kerberos authentication support for unix and linux. Cecm kerberos printing faq simon fraser university. Kerberos authentication ad ds from linux automate it. Hi, in some secure environments only kerberos authentication is allowed to connect to a windows file share. This means that the printer will accept kerberos preauthentication. Go to yast, network services and click on the kerberos client. Setting up a linux clientserver with nfs version 4. The kerberos server is an extra authentication option that is only used by the authentication system when searching the network address book from the printer control panel.
The additional security provided by kerberos is quite good but the setup involves a lot of. Like all methods that involve setting up pharos as an lpr printer, these instructions require that your local username match your kerberos. Its a bit of an inside joke with my coworkers who are studying for some of the rhca exams at rackspace. Installing kerberos on a unix system university it. To install and use kerberos for use with ssh in cygwin. If the system is based on debian, instead read the debian install instructions. On linux, you can do this using kinit, then connect using ssh k. Kerberos uses symmetric cryptography to authenticate clients to services and vice versa. This article describes how to configure a linux system to authenticate using kerberos, with specific reference to the information needed for the rhce ex300 certification exam remember, the exams are handson, so it doesnt matter which method you use to achieve the result, so long as the end product is correct. Oraclebase configure linux to authenticate using kerberos. Once you have kerberos tickets, you can use kerberos to log on to other unix systems if you have a kerberosaware ssh client and server. Oracle advanced security, which complies with mit kerberos, can interoperate with tickets that are issued by a kerberos key distribution center kdc on a windows 2000 domain controller to enable kerberos authentication with an oracle database.
For windows, if you are logged in to a windows ad domain, windows does that for you. Integrating a linux host with a windows ad for kerberos. I have several debian lenny workstations successfully integrated into an active directory domain using kerberos authentication. Using ssh from linux using gssapi kerberos authentications. It shows you how to set up mac os x as a kerberos client. I know i have access to the ad printer share because the following command. Im trying to mount a windows share on a linux host ubuntu 16. This example demonstrate the procedure on how to mount a share on a debian 7 wheezy linux. One thing to keep in mind is that even when signed on in active directory it doesnt offer a complete single sign on yet. Select the following two packages for installation.
1238 1171 658 1325 1395 883 1452 1433 831 1347 1413 713 141 383 870 1121 656 1488 336 1001 1352 505 927 862 1076 1641 1403 321 935 30 425 743 286 986 1332 1053 726